NEW BAR CONCEPT, THE LACEHOUSE TO OPEN IN NOTTINGHAM


February 8, 2012

Leisure News

Alan Pearson, Associate Director of FHP Property Consultants has let the former Sugar Bar, 32a Stoney Street, Nottingham to Nijran Partners Limited t/a The Lacehouse.

The former Sugar Bar is situated in the established leisure pitch of Broadway. The property comprises approximately 5,890ft² and is let on a new five year lease at a headline rent of £47,500 per annum exclusive.

Alan Pearson of FHP commented:

“I am delighted to have secured The Lacehouse for the former Sugar Bar which is situated in the popular location of Broadway between the Lace Market and Hockley leisure circuits”.

Sachin Nijran of The Lacehouse commented:

“We are delighted to have secured the leasehold of this former Lace Factory in a historic part of the city, and are looking forward to opening our new late night bar/restaurant in Spring 2012.

As a dynamic company led by local residents, we are excited at the challenge of breathing new life into the area by offering great live music, locally sourced produce for our food menu and the city’s most unique cocktail and rum menu, including the use of our homemade Lacehouse cordials and liqueurs.

Our hope is that the residents of Nottingham will have a creative, warm and social space from where they can eat, drink, work and play, while taking inspiration from the grand building and its industrial past.
